Rechytsa had one of the oldest Jewish communities in Belarus, and later the town was a center for Chabad Hasidic Jews. In 1648, Cossacks murdered many of its Jews. The town's Jewish population in 1766 numbered 133, increasing to 1,268 in 1800 (two-thirds of the total population), and 2,080 in 1847. Visa mer Rechytsa or Rechitsa is a city in Gomel Region, southeastern Belarus. It is the administrative center of Rechytsa District. The city is located on the Rechytsa River, which flows into the Dnieper. As of 2024 , the population was … Visa mer Rechytsa is one of the oldest towns in Belarus.
